Navigating Pega Development: Core Skills You Need

Pega development emerges as a powerful tool for organizations looking to optimize their business processes and enhance customer experiences. To thrive in this dynamic field, developers must equip themselves with a core set of skills that blend technical expertise with a solid understanding of business operations. Here’s a comprehensive guide to the essential skills you need to navigate Pega development successfully.

If you want to excel in this career path, then it is recommended that you upgrade your skills and knowledge regularly with the latest PEGA training in Bangalore.

1. Comprehensive Understanding of the Pega Platform

A strong foundation in the Pega platform is crucial for any developer:

  • Application Development: Become proficient in Pega’s low-code environment, allowing for rapid application development and deployment.
  • Case Management: Master the creation and management of case types, workflows, and business rules to facilitate efficient process management.

2. Programming Skills

While Pega is primarily a low-code platform, having programming skills enhances your capabilities:

  • Java Proficiency: Familiarize yourself with Java to implement custom functionalities and complex business logic.
  • Web Development: Knowledge of HTML, CSS, and JavaScript is essential for customizing user interfaces to deliver a seamless user experience.

3. Database Management Knowledge

Understanding how to manage data effectively is key in Pega development:

  • SQL Skills: Learn to write and optimize SQL queries for data retrieval and manipulation, ensuring that applications interact efficiently with databases.
  • Data Modeling: Develop skills in designing data structures that support business applications and align with organizational goals.

4. Business Analysis and Process Mapping

A successful Pega developer must be adept at translating business needs into technical solutions:

  • Requirements Gathering: Collaborate with stakeholders to capture and document functional requirements accurately.
  • Process Mapping: Learn how to map business processes into Pega applications that enhance operational efficiency.

5. Agile Methodology Familiarity

Agile practices are increasingly adopted in software development:

  • Scrum and Kanban: Gain experience with Agile frameworks to adapt to changing project requirements and work collaboratively within teams.
  • Iterative Development: Embrace the concept of continuous improvement through feedback loops and iterative cycles.

With the aid of Best Online Training & Placement programs, which offer comprehensive training and job placement support to anyone looking to develop their talents, it’s easier to learn this tool and advance your career.

6. Problem-Solving Skills

Strong problem-solving abilities are essential for overcoming challenges in development:

  • Debugging: Develop skills to identify and resolve issues efficiently within applications.
  • Analytical Thinking: Learn to analyze business processes and propose solutions for improvement.

7. Integration Skills

Pega applications often require integration with external systems:

  • API Knowledge: Familiarize yourself with REST and SOAP APIs to facilitate seamless integrations with other services and applications.
  • Middleware Understanding: Awareness of integration tools like MuleSoft or Dell Boomi can significantly enhance your integration capabilities.

8. User Experience (UX) Design Awareness

Creating user-friendly applications is vital for success:

  • UI/UX Principles: Apply design best practices to enhance user interaction and satisfaction.
  • Responsive Design: Ensure applications are accessible across various devices, improving usability for all users.

9. Commitment to Continuous Learning

The tech landscape is always evolving, making ongoing education essential:

  • Stay Updated: Keep abreast of the latest Pega updates, tools, and industry trends to remain competitive in the field.
  • Adaptability: Be open to learning new technologies and methodologies as they emerge.

10. Effective Communication Skills

Strong communication is vital for collaboration and stakeholder engagement:

  • Stakeholder Interaction: Develop the ability to convey technical concepts clearly to non-technical audiences.
  • Team Collaboration: Foster a collaborative environment within development teams to ensure successful project outcomes.

Conclusion

Navigating Pega development requires a diverse set of core skills that balance technical knowledge with business acumen. As organizations increasingly rely on the Pega platform for their digital transformation efforts, developers equipped with these competencies will play a crucial role in driving innovation and efficiency. 

Upgrade to Pro
διάλεξε το πλάνο που σου ταιριάζει
Διαβάζω περισσότερα
flexartsocial.com https://www.flexartsocial.com